Why Generic Software Fails Telecom Operations
Most CRM and order management platforms were built for horizontal markets. They handle sales pipelines and support tickets well enough. Telecom operations have a different shape entirely.
You're managing provisioning workflows that touch multiple network layers, dealing with number portability, regulatory reporting, service bundling, and billing cycles that interact in ways most platforms were never designed to handle. A generic CRM doesn't understand the difference between a ported number and a new activation. A standard order management tool doesn't know how to route a fiber installation request through field dispatch, inventory, and network provisioning at the same time.
That gap between what a generic platform offers and what a carrier actually needs is where operational inefficiencies hide. Missed SLAs, manual workarounds, duplicate data entry, slow activation times — these are usually symptoms of software that was never built for this industry.
What Order Management Systems Need to Handle in 2026
Order management in telecom isn't a ticketing system. It's the operational spine of your business. Here's what a modern system needs to do well.
End-to-End Order Orchestration
The moment a customer signs up or changes their service, that order needs to move automatically through eligibility checks, inventory allocation, provisioning triggers, and fulfillment confirmation. Every step should be traceable, and exceptions should surface immediately rather than getting buried in a queue.
Manual handoffs between departments are a major source of delay and error. A well-designed order management system eliminates most of them through automated workflows that connect sales, provisioning, and field operations in a single flow.
Real-Time Inventory and Network Resource Management
Carriers need to know what's available before committing to a customer. That means live visibility into network capacity, equipment inventory, and technician availability. Without it, you're either over-promising or turning down orders you could actually fulfill.
Regulatory and Compliance Workflows
Canadian carriers operate under CRTC rules, and those rules have real operational implications. Number portability timelines, disconnection notice requirements, and accessibility obligations all need to be built into your workflows — not managed manually by staff who may or may not remember the current requirements.
When compliance is embedded in the system, it happens consistently, and you have the audit trail to prove it.
Integration with Billing and BSS Platforms
Order management doesn't end at activation. It needs to hand off cleanly to your billing system so charges are applied correctly from day one. Poor integration between order management and billing is one of the most common sources of revenue leakage for carriers, and it's entirely avoidable with the right architecture.
What CRM Systems Need to Do for Canadian Carriers
Customer relationship management in telecom is more complex than in most industries. Your customers interact across multiple channels, hold multiple services, and often carry a long history of plan changes, disputes, and support interactions. Your CRM needs to reflect all of that.
A Unified Customer View
A subscriber's profile should show every service they hold, every interaction with your team, their billing history, open tickets, and contract status. When a customer calls in, your agent should have the full picture in seconds — not pieced together from three different systems.
This sounds straightforward, but it's genuinely difficult when your data lives in siloed platforms that don't communicate. A CRM built or configured for telecom needs to pull from your billing system, provisioning platform, and support tools to create that unified view.
Proactive Retention and Churn Management
Carriers lose customers quietly. A subscriber who hasn't used their data add-on in six months, called support twice last quarter, and has a contract expiring in 30 days is a churn risk. A good CRM surfaces those signals so your retention team can act before the customer calls to cancel.
That requires more than a contact database. The CRM needs to process behavioral data and flag accounts that match churn patterns — which is a configuration and integration challenge, not just a feature selection.
Self-Service Portal Integration
In 2026, subscribers expect to manage their accounts online without picking up the phone. Your CRM should power the data layer behind a self-service portal where customers can view bills, change plans, report issues, and track order status. When a customer updates something in the portal, that change should reflect immediately in the CRM and trigger whatever downstream workflows follow.
Building that connection requires solid API design and a clear data model — the kind of work that benefits from a team that understands both the business logic and the technical architecture.
Custom vs. Configurable: How to Think About the Build Decision
Not every carrier needs a fully custom-built system. But most need more customization than a standard SaaS platform will allow.
The right approach usually sits somewhere in the middle: a purpose-built core that handles the heavy lifting, extended with custom modules for the workflows and integrations specific to your operation. That gives you the flexibility to match your actual processes without the cost of building everything from scratch.
A few questions worth working through before you choose an approach:
- How unique are your provisioning workflows compared to industry standards?
- How many legacy systems does the new platform need to integrate with?
- What's your timeline for replacing those legacy systems?
- How much of your competitive advantage comes from how you operate, versus what you offer?
If your operations are genuinely differentiated, a configurable-but-limited platform will eventually constrain you. That's when a custom software partner becomes the more practical option.
The Integration Challenge Is Usually the Hard Part
Most carriers already have systems in place. The challenge isn't starting from scratch — it's connecting new software to existing infrastructure without breaking what works.
That means building APIs that talk to legacy billing platforms, integrating with third-party provisioning systems, and ensuring data flows cleanly across the stack. It also means planning for historical data migration, which is almost always messier than anyone expects.
A software partner that understands telecom operations will spend significant time on integration architecture before writing a single line of application code. The quality of that planning work is what determines whether the project actually delivers.

What is telecom order management software and why does it matter?
Telecom order management software orchestrates the full lifecycle of a customer order — from initial request through provisioning, fulfillment, and billing handoff. It matters because manual or fragmented order handling leads to activation delays, billing errors, and poor customer experience, all of which affect churn and revenue.
Can Canadian carriers use off-the-shelf CRM platforms like Salesforce for telecom operations?
Standard CRM platforms can be configured to handle some telecom use cases, but they typically require significant customization to manage provisioning workflows, regulatory compliance, and the complex service relationships carriers deal with daily. Many carriers find that the customization cost approaches the cost of a purpose-built solution.
What integrations should a telecom CRM support?
At minimum, a telecom CRM should integrate with your billing and BSS platform, provisioning system, self-service customer portal, and support ticketing tools. Depending on your stack, you may also need integrations with network inventory systems and field dispatch platforms.
How long does it typically take to build a custom order management system for a carrier?
Timelines vary based on complexity, the number of legacy integrations required, and data migration scope. A focused engagement with clear requirements can deliver a working system in four to eight months. Larger builds with deep legacy integration can take longer.
What's the difference between a BSS and an OSS in telecom?
BSS (Business Support Systems) covers the customer-facing side of operations: billing, CRM, order management, and revenue management. OSS (Operations Support Systems) covers the network side: provisioning, network inventory, fault management, and service assurance. Modern telecom software needs both layers working together.
How do Canadian regulatory requirements affect telecom software design?
CRTC rules around number portability, disconnection timelines, and accessibility obligations need to be reflected in your operational workflows. Building these rules into your software ensures consistent compliance and creates the audit trail needed to demonstrate it.
What should a Canadian carrier prioritize when modernizing its back-office systems?
Start with the integrations causing the most operational pain — usually the connection between order management and billing, or between CRM and provisioning. Fixing those data flows delivers immediate efficiency gains and creates a cleaner foundation for broader modernization work.
